Description:
Insomniac lives up to its name by completing a sequel to last year's top intergalactic character actioner in what seems like a nanosecond. Locked & Loaded is the follow-up to Ratchet & Clank, one of the must-play titles of 2002 and, although the time between projects feels somewhat brief, the end result is a pleasingly polished and well-rounded adventure that improves upon just about every aspect of the original.

Picking up the story soon after where the original left off, Ratchet & Clank 2 sees the heroic duo settling back into normal life, making the odd appearance on celebrity talk-shows, basking in the glow of having saved the world from the evil Chairman Drek, that sort of thing. But when the pair is summonsed by MegaCorp CEO Abercrombie Fizzwidget to embark on a mission of 'dire urgitude!' (sic) in the Bogon Galaxy, the diminutive side-kick Clank is less keen than his long-eared pal Ratchet to get involved. After all the excitement of the pair's first adventure, Clank has decided to cash in his chips and become an accountant. It's up to Ratchet to convince the number-crunching robot to jack-in the job and join him on another galaxy-saving quest.
